For more on Global COVID-19 activitiesSequencing is a laboratory technique that is used to read the genetic code and identify variants of SARS-CoV-2.
CDC is working with more than 20 countries in the Americas, Africa, Asia and Eastern Europe to establish or expand sequencing capacity so that more samples of SARS-CoV-2, including variants, can be identified, characterized, and reported.CDC supports the global COVID-19 response through collaborations with the World Health Organization (WHO), Ministries of Health, academic and research institutions, and other organizations in order to track the rapidly evolving situation of variants.
